CCTV image released of three men police want to speak to after serious sex attack in town centre

Police are searching for three men following a 'serious sexual offence' in Bolton town centre.

Greater Manchester Police (GMP) said that a woman approached patrol officers at around 5.20am on Saturday morning (September 17) and was in distress. GMP has since released a CCTV image taken from Bradshawgate and believe that the three men pictured can help with their investigation.

Detective Inspector Stuart Woodhead, of GMP Bolton’s CID, said: “We are thankful that this woman felt able to approach officers and quickly access specialist support whilst initial enquiries were completed. We are continuing to work with her and gather essential evidence.

“Since this report came in, we have carried out extensive enquiries in and around Bolton town centre and are now in a position to release this image and appeal for help to identify those within it.

“Greater Manchester Police is running a dedicated operation which polices the night time economy in our city and town centres, including Bolton. This will continue in the coming days and weeks. Anyone with concerns should approach officers or our force contact centre.”

Anyone with information should contact detectives via 0161 856 5757 quoting 598 17/09/22. Information can also be shared, anonymously, via the independent charity –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.
